The Gloucester Fishermen will head out to take on the Northeast Metro RVT Knights at 5:30 p.m. on Monday. Having both just faced considerable losses, both teams are looking to turn things around.
Gloucester is headed into Monday's contest looking for a big change in momentum after dropping their fourth straight game dating back to last season last Friday. They were dealt a 69-41 defeat at the hands of Swampscott.
Meanwhile, Northeast Metro RVT might have been a little too into the holiday spirit, gifting Notre Dame Cristo Rey an easy 59-38 victory.
Gloucester will have to contain Esien Clarke as he made an impact in Northeast Metro RVT's last game. He went 8 for 17 on his way to 22 points and three steals. The dominant performance gave Clarke a new career-high in points.
